When and How to Exercise

Stress is a ubiquitous problem that has been linked to numerous health conditions and pathologies. In fact, research suggests that stress can have a negative impact on your physical and mental health, leading to such problems as heart disease, obesity, depression, anxiety, and even insomnia. But how can exercise help relieve stress?


STEP 1

The first step is to realize that exercise can be an effective way to reduce stress. According to the Mayo Clinic, regular aerobic exercise has been shown to improve mood and decrease levels of cortisol, a hormone that’s associated with stress.

Furthermore, studies have also shown that exercise can help improve mental clarity and focus. So if you’re struggling with stress levels, working out might be a good way to start addressing them.


However, not all forms of exercise are equal when it comes to reducing stress. According to the Cleveland Clinic Foundation website, moderate-intensity aerobic activity — such as brisk walking or cycling — is most beneficial in terms of reducing cortisol levels. However, high-intensity activities (such as running or weightlifting) aren’t as effective in terms of reducing cortisol levels and could actually increase stress levels. Why Exercise is a Great Stress Relief

Exercising has been shown to be a great stress reliever. Studies have found that people who exercise have lower levels of stress hormones in their blood, which can help them deal better with stress. In addition, exercise has been linked with positive mental health outcomes, such as improved mood and decreased anxiety. Exercise can also help you release endorphins, which are hormones that can reduce pain and inflammation.

Yoga

Yoga has many benefits for mental health and relaxation. It can help reduce anxiety, depression, and stress. Yoga also helps improve circulation and balance both mentally and physically. There are many types of yoga that can be used for stress relief such as hot yoga, vinyasa yoga, and power yoga.


Pilates

Pilates is another great way to reduce stress and tension. Pilates is a form of exercise that uses your own body weight to create resistance against gravity. This resistance helps to strengthen your core abdominal muscles and improve your balance. Pilates is also an excellent workout for your arms, back, legs, and glutes.
